在编码之前,我觉得有必要先了解一下在网站或应用中使用自定义滚动条所带来的影响。
好的方面在于它能让你的网站在无数使用默认滚动条的网站中脱颖而出,任何能加深网站访问者印象的东西都能让你长期受益。
另一方面,许多UI设计师认为绝不应该干涉滚动条等“标准化”UI组件的表现。如果过度修改滚动条,可能会给网站/应用的用户造成困扰。
如果是自己的个人网站,就不必担心这些了,只要你自己看着喜欢就行。
如果想要在工作项目或者用来获利的项目中实现自定义滚动条,则需要进行对照测试,基于结果数据来做决定。
归根结底,大多数人写代码是为了增加业务收入,你需要牢记这一点。
起步首先要做的是创建一个基本的页面布局,页面要足够大,使浏览器出现滚动条:
!DOCTYPEhtmlhtmlheadmetacharset="UTF-8"meta